电子门电话系统更新申请指南

需积分: 5 0 下载量 111 浏览量 更新于2024-11-02 收藏 2.05MB ZIP 举报
资源摘要信息:"DoorPhone系统是一个电子门电话申请修改系统,主要用于管理和更新电子门电话的相关信息。在这个系统中,主要使用JavaScript作为开发语言。JavaScript是一种广泛应用于网页开发的编程语言,主要用于实现网页的动态效果和交互功能。它的主要特点包括跨平台性、面向对象、事件驱动、解释执行等。 在DoorPhone系统中,JavaScript可以用于实现以下几个主要功能: 1. 实现用户界面的动态交互:通过JavaScript,可以为DoorPhone系统提供一个友好的用户界面,如各种按钮、输入框等,用户可以通过这些界面进行各种操作。 2. 实现数据的动态处理:DoorPhone系统需要处理大量的电子门电话信息,包括门电话的申请修改、删除、查询等功能。这些功能都可以通过JavaScript实现,如通过JavaScript读取、修改、存储和查询电子门电话的数据。 3. 实现前后端的数据交互:DoorPhone系统通常采用前后端分离的开发模式,前端使用JavaScript进行开发,后端则使用其他语言如Java、Python等进行开发。JavaScript可以用于实现前后端的数据交互,如通过Ajax技术进行数据的发送和接收。 4. 实现系统的动态渲染:DoorPhone系统的很多功能,如门电话的申请修改、删除、查询等,都需要动态地渲染网页,以响应用户的操作。JavaScript可以用于实现这些动态渲染的功能,如通过DOM操作技术动态地添加、删除和修改网页元素。 总的来说,JavaScript在DoorPhone系统中扮演着非常重要的角色,它是实现系统功能的关键技术之一。" 【标题】:"Android App Development with Kotlin: A Comprehensive Guide" 【描述】:"This guide covers everything you need to know to build Android applications using Kotlin, from setting up your development environment to deploying your app to the Google Play Store. It includes detailed explanations of Kotlin syntax and features, best practices for Android development, and numerous code examples to illustrate key concepts." 【标签】:"Kotlin", "Android", "App Development" 【压缩包子文件的文件名称列表】: ["01-Getting-Started.md", "02-Language-Features.md", "03-Android-Development-Basics.md", "04-UI-Development.md", "05-Networking-and-Data-Persistence.md", "06-Advanced-Topics.md", "07-Testing-and-Debugging.md", "08-Deployment-and-Maintenance.md"] 资源摘要信息:"这份指南提供了一份全面的Android应用程序开发教程,涵盖了使用Kotlin语言从设置开发环境到将应用部署到Google Play Store的每一个步骤。它包含了对Kotlin语法和特性、Android开发最佳实践的详细解释,以及众多关键概念的代码示例。 Kotlin是一种运行在Java虚拟机上的静态类型编程语言,它与Java兼容,被设计为以简洁、安全、富有表达力的方式编写代码。它现在是Google官方支持的Android开发语言,并得到了Android Studio的全面支持。Kotlin具备许多现代化语言特性,如空安全、扩展函数、lambda表达式、数据类等,使得开发Android应用更加高效和愉快。 本指南内容细分为多个章节,每个章节深入探讨了Android应用开发的特定方面: 1. 开发环境设置(01-Getting-Started.md):介绍了如何搭建Android开发环境,包括安装Android Studio和配置模拟器。 2. 语言特性(02-Language-Features.md):详尽讲解了Kotlin的语法和核心特性,为编写Android应用打下坚实的语言基础。 3. Android开发基础(03-Android-Development-Basics.md):涵盖了Android应用的基本组件,如活动(Activity)、服务(Service)、广播接收器(BroadcastReceiver)和内容提供者(ContentProvider)等。 4. UI开发(04-UI-Development.md):展示了如何使用Kotlin进行用户界面的创建和管理,包括布局文件的编写、视图(View)组件的使用等。 5. 网络与数据持久化(05-Networking-and-Data-Persistence.md):讲解了如何在Android应用中处理网络请求和数据存储,包括使用Retrofit、Gson等库进行网络通信,以及使用SQLite数据库或Room持久化数据。 6. 高级主题(06-Advanced-Topics.md):深入探讨一些高级特性,如协程(Coroutines)、Kotlin Flows、依赖注入(Dependency Injection)等。 7. 测试与调试(07-Testing-and-Debugging.md):介绍了Android应用的测试框架,如JUnit、Espresso,以及调试技巧和性能优化。 8. 部署与维护(08-Deployment-and-Maintenance.md):最后讲述了如何将应用打包、签名以及发布到Google Play Store,以及应用的持续维护和更新策略。 整个指南不仅提供了一个完整的Kotlin和Android开发知识体系,也是一份实用的资源,适用于初学者和有经验的开发人员。通过这份指南,读者能够掌握从零开始创建高质量Android应用的技能,并且能够充分利用Kotlin语言提供的各种现代编程特性。"